Malcolm is driving 1,273 miles from Wichita to Charleston for a family reunion. He drives 418 miles the first day and 384 miles

the second day. Round each distance to the nearest ten and estimate about how many miles Malcolm has left to drive.

If Malcolm has driven 418 miles which is rounded to 420, and he has driven 384 miles which is rounded to 380, he has driven around 800 miles so far. Then you would subtract 800 from 1,273 you would get around 470 miles. That means Malcolm has 470 miles left to drive. The non rounded answer is 471

4/5×1 1/9÷2 2/3. please help me​
aleksklad [387]

Answer:

1/3

Step-by-step explanation:

when you change the mixed numbers to improper fractions, you get 4/5 * 10/9 ÷ 8/3. you can flip the 8/3 to 3/8 and change the division sign to multiplication, because dividing by a fraction is the same as multiplying by its reciprocal. you can cancel some things and ultimately you get 1/3
